Non hdl cholesterol refers to all your cholesterol values minus your hdl cholesterol. in essence, it is a measure of the not so good cholesterol levels in your body. the higher your non hdl levels, the greater your risk of cardiovascular disease. Takeaway: non hdl cholesterol is a valuable measure of all the bad cholesterols that can harm your heart. keeping it low through diet, exercise, and (if needed) medication can significantly cut your risk of heart attacks and strokes. it’s one more tool – alongside ldl, hdl, and triglycerides – to understand and manage your cardiovascular. What do my cholesterol numbers mean? everyone age 20 and older should have their cholesterol measured at least once every 5 years. it is best to have a blood test called a “lipoprotein profile” to find out your cholesterol numbers. Ideally, hdl cholesterol should be above 40 mg dl for males and above 50 mg dl for females. the higher your hdl level, the better. the test for non hdl cholesterol isn't usually part of screening for your total cholesterol. Your non hdl cholesterol level is found by subtracting your hdl cholesterol from your total cholesterol. although you might assume total cholesterol is simply the sum of your ldl and hdl, it also includes very low density lipoprotein (vldl).
